Synthesis of AgNPs by Plant Extracts and Detection of the Biological Application
Main Article Content
Abstract
Silver nanoparticles (AgNPs) synthesized by alcoholic extracts to Tribulus terrestris and Quercus infectoria plants by hot plat stirrer at 30 minutes. AgNPs were identified by UV-visible, X-Ray, FTIR, and SEM. The effects of plant extracts, AgNPs, and mixture of both of them were investigated on chromosomes of the peripheral blood lymphocytes by evaluating Blastogenic Index (BI), Mitotic Index (MI), and Total Chromosomal Aberrations (TCAs).
